Output ec3e3bfd1b77a4ebc5b898f463a9d7c025815e23a6eac24b64c40ee098e7ee4c:0

value
23558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efda0d4698e10bcfad17b9c72425e1031de46240 OP_EQUAL
address
3PZEdu9i9ChH5zeiz5eUj11Efe4LyrkE5w
transaction
ec3e3bfd1b77a4ebc5b898f463a9d7c025815e23a6eac24b64c40ee098e7ee4c
confirmations
272709
spent
true